Tuberculosis vaccine changes brain’s immune environment and Alzheimer’s biomarkers in older adults

New research led by Mass General Brigham investigators suggests that the Bacillus Calmette-Guérin (BCG) vaccine — which is delivered through the skin to prevent tuberculosis — may remodel the human brain’s immune environment, offering a potential biological explanation for previously observed associations between BCG vaccination and lower Alzheimer’s disease risk.
